It's illustrative of a bigger overall problem: there's no integration with the external environment; no use of native capabilities, ignoring user system setups, and not even integration with other web apps. With a Windows program, you can set up a user theme. Well behaved programs will honor your colors, layouts, etc.
One of the reasons I stick to my old Konqueror is it uses the website icon and title in my system taskbar and tries to honor my user settings. Most browsers don't even try that, but even with konq, the integration is quite poor. While web apps could, in theory, get some consistency with user defined stylesheets, in practice, this would just break sites, since they are all so accustomed to being independent.
